Understanding Private ADHD Assessment in the UK: A Comprehensive Guide
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der that impacts both kids and adults. The symptoms typically consist of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ity, which can significantly impact daily functioning and lifestyle. In the UK, people looking for to identify or examine ADHD have the option of private adhd diagnosis assessments, which can provide more flexible and timely services compared to the public NHS route. This short article aims to offer a comprehensive introduction of private adhd private assessment​ assessment in the UK, including its processes, advantages, and important factors to consider.
What is ADHD?
ADHD is identified by a series of symptoms that can manifest at different stages of life. While the majority of commonly identified in youth, many adults also have a hard time with undiagnosed ADHD, leading to obstacles in individual, expert, and social lives. Symptoms can consist of:
Inattention: Difficulty sustaining attention, following through on tasks, or organizing activities.Hyperactivity: Excessive fidgeting, restlessness, and difficulty remaining seated.Impulsivity: Making hasty decisions without considering the effects.Private ADHD Assessment Process
In the UK, the procedure of getting a private ADHD assessment usually includes several crucial steps:

Initial Consultation: Individuals usually start with a consultation with a psychological health specialist, such as a psychologist or psychiatrist, who specializes in ADHD.

Comprehensive Evaluation: This typically includes an in-depth assessment that consists of:
Background history (medical, instructional, and family)Behavioral assessments (finished by parents, instructors, or partners, if applicable)Standardized ADHD screening tools and questionnaires.
Evaluation of Results: After assessments, the clinician will go over findings and supply feedback on the diagnosis alongside customized recommendations for treatment and management.

Report Generation: A detailed assessment report is created, that includes diagnostic feedback, recommendations for intervention techniques, and possible next steps.

Follow-Up: It's common for practitioners to offer follow-up visits to monitor development and adapt methods as needed.

Picking a private ADHD assessment comes with a number of benefits:
Reduced Waiting Times: Unlike the NHS, where waiting lists can be long, private assessments can typically be scheduled immediately.Tailored Services: Patients have the versatility to pick professionals who focus on their specific kind of ADHD or their special requirements.Thorough Consultations: Private specialists may spend more time on detailed examinations, causing a nuanced understanding of the person's challenges.Confidentiality and Comfort: private adhd adult assessment assessments can provide a more confidential and comfy environment, which may interest those reluctant about sharing personal information in a public setting.Considerations and Costs
While private assessments provide various advantages, prospective clients should likewise understand particular factors to consider:
Cost: Private assessments can be expensive, frequently ranging from ₤ 700 to ₤ 1,500, depending on the supplier and the depth of the assessment.Insurance Coverage: Some health insurance plans may cover private psychological health assessments. Customers should check their policies for coverage info.Regulative Standards: Not all private adhd assessment​ practitioners are equally qualified. 1. How long does a private ADHD assessment take?A private ADHD assessment generally takes in between 2 to 3 hours, consisting of interviews and evaluations. The entire process, including report generation, may take a few weeks. 2.

Can children be evaluated privately?Yes, private ADHD assessments can be carried out for kids. Qualified professionals might utilize specific tests and tools appropriate for more youthful populations. 3. What takes place if ADHD is diagnosed?If identified, experts will advise a tailored management strategy, which may
consist of behavioral treatment, therapy, medication, and coping techniques. 4. Do I require a referral from a GP for a private assessment?No, a referral is not essential for private
assessments; people can self-refer by calling a private practitioner directly. 5. What if I disagree with the assessment's conclusions?Clients are motivated to reveal any concerns and might seek a 2nd viewpoint from another qualifiedexpert if they feel that the assessment was not detailed or accurate.
